How do I make my garden beautiful?

Add variety in height, color, and texture with flowers, shrubs, and trees, and incorporate pathways, decorative elements, and seating areas for structure and interest. Regular maintenance, like pruning, watering, and weeding, ensures your garden stays healthy and vibrant. But in actual fact, the most important part of a garden is the bit you can’t see. An attractive garden includes a variety of plant forms as well as colors.A small garden will look bigger if you can’t see everything at once. Divide up your garden using flowerbeds, screens or hedges to break up the space. The fact that it has different areas or sections will also make your garden more interesting to look at. This division of space works well in tiered gardens too.

What is best for a small garden?

Grow Up. One of the best ways to maximize your small garden area is use vertical space. Trellises or walls provide great support for climbing plants like pole beans, cucumbers, peas, and even small melons (with supports for the fruit). One of the simplest ways to give small gardens a boost is to use your vertical space – for tiny gardens use hanging baskets and planters, cover boundaries with climbers, and add height with trees or tall slim plants like alliums and Verbena bonariensis.Diversify your plant heights A garden has the most visual impact when the eye has places to wander, so work with height, growing up rather than out in small spaces. This might mean planting trees and bushes, but another great option for tighter spaces is to use vines.

What are the 5 basic elements of landscape design?

Designing a landscape is akin to creating a piece of art. Design uses line, texture and form to transform a space. Unlike a painting, a landscape is experienced as a person moves through various spaces. There are five primary elements of design, including mass, form, line, texture and color. The principles of landscape design include the elements of unity, scale, balance, simplicity, variety, emphasis, and sequence as they apply to line, form, texture, and color. These elements are interconnected.
